About 4 Ferversham Terrace
4 Ferversham Terrace is a mid-terrace house in Ferryhill (DL17 0BW). It has a recorded floor area of 91 m² (around 980 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band A. The latest certificate (October 2019) shows an E (score 47),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. The rating has held steady at E across 2 certificates since January 2009. Between certificates, wall efficiency went from Very Poor to Average, lighting went from Very Poor to Poor and main heating went from Average to Good.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 84), a 3-band jump.
Across 2009–2022, sale prices on this property compounded at -4.9%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£109,000 sits 240.6% above the 2022 sale of £32,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£33/sq ft) was about 32.1% below the postcode norm. Most recent transfer: December 2022 at £32,000. That sale was during the post-pandemic price surge, when transactions cleared materially above pre-2020 trend.
